Get started10 Essendon Grove is an end-of-terrace house in Birmingham (B8 3RF). It has a recorded floor area of 80 m² (around 861 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(July 2014) shows an E (score 47),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since July 2014.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 87), a 3-band jump. The latest certificate is from July 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
It hasn't traded since September 2005, a hold of 21 years that's notably long for the area.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. Sale prices here have outpaced Birmingham HPI: 25.6%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£149,000 sits 71.3% above the 2005 sale of £87,000.
